Canon Ambassador Nikolai Linares shoots news events and portraits for big-name clients but also makes time for personal photography projects. The Real Old Boys came about by chance after Nikolai happened to see a team of elderly footballers in action while visiting a playground with his son. "I could have just not seen them but I'm very curious," he says. Taken on a Canon EOS 5D Mark III with a Canon EF 100mm f/2.8L Macro IS USM lens at 1/2000 sec, f/5.6 and ISO640. © Nikolai Linares
Born in Elsinore in 1983, Nikolai shoots news events and portraits for national press outlets, alongside multi-award-winning personal projects focusing on sportspeople, from boxers and bullfighters to ice hockey players and ageing footballers. "I just love the stories within sports. There's always a climax, there's always sacrifice, there's so much drama. I used to look at sports categories of competitions and it was often just six images with no story. I thought, 'Where's the good sports reportage?' There's so much going on in sport. Why not show everything?"
